The African Democratic Party (ADC) has announced the constitution of its Rebranding and Constitution Review Committees as part of ongoing efforts to strengthen the party’s internal structure and reposition it for future elections.

The party’s National Publicity Secretary, Malam Bolaji Abdullahi, disclosed this to newsmen after the inaugural meeting of the National Working Committee (NWC) on Tuesday in Abuja.

Abdullahi explained that the NWC also approved the creation of two additional committees — Policy Advocacy and Membership Registration — to drive strategic engagement and expand the party’s membership base across the country.

He further revealed that the committee approved dates for the upcoming Ekiti and Osun State primary elections, noting that the Ekiti primaries would hold between October 10 and November 20, while the Osun primaries would take place between November and December.

The publicity secretary added that, given the fact that many state chapters currently have only their chairmen in place, the NWC would introduce transition operational guidelines to ensure effective administration of party affairs ahead of the forthcoming congresses.
